Analysis
Lebanon recorded 266 1000 USD for cantaloupes and other melons — gross production value in 2024. That is the lowest value across all 34 years on record.
The figure is down 13.4% on the previous year and down 96.7% over ten years.
Over the whole period, cantaloupes and other melons — gross production value in Lebanon peaked at 18,518 1000 USD in 2017 and was at its lowest, 266 1000 USD, in 2024.
That places Lebanon 64th out of 71 countries with data for 2024, putting it in the bottom quarter.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.
Cantaloupes and other melons — Gross Production Value in Lebanon, year by year
| Year | 1000 USD |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 1991 | 2,305 1000 USD | — |
| 1992 | 4,138 1000 USD | +79.5% |
| 1993 | 6,415 1000 USD | +55.0% |
| 1994 | 7,775 1000 USD | +21.2% |
| 1995 | 10,047 1000 USD | +29.2% |
| 1996 | 12,229 1000 USD | +21.7% |
| 1997 | 17,554 1000 USD | +43.5% |
| 1998 | 10,019 1000 USD | -42.9% |
| 1999 | 8,689 1000 USD | -13.3% |
| 2000 | 5,373 1000 USD | -38.2% |
| 2001 | 4,033 1000 USD | -24.9% |
| 2002 | 5,639 1000 USD | +39.8% |
| 2003 | 1,531 1000 USD | -72.8% |
| 2004 | 2,319 1000 USD | +51.5% |
| 2005 | 1,393 1000 USD | -39.9% |
| 2006 | 4,030 1000 USD | +189.3% |
| 2007 | 4,511 1000 USD | +11.9% |
| 2008 | 5,075 1000 USD | +12.5% |
| 2009 | 9,287 1000 USD | +83.0% |
| 2010 | 9,259 1000 USD | -0.3% |
| 2011 | 3,593 1000 USD | -61.2% |
| 2012 | 5,680 1000 USD | +58.1% |
| 2013 | 5,793 1000 USD | +2.0% |
| 2014 | 8,072 1000 USD | +39.3% |
| 2015 | 9,163 1000 USD | +13.5% |
| 2016 | 15,253 1000 USD | +66.5% |
| 2017 | 18,518 1000 USD | +21.4% |
| 2018 | 16,085 1000 USD | -13.1% |
| 2019 | 13,267 1000 USD | -17.5% |
| 2020 | 5,424 1000 USD | -59.1% |
| 2021 | 2,272 1000 USD | -58.1% |
| 2022 | 929 1000 USD | -59.1% |
| 2023 | 307 1000 USD | -67.0% |
| 2024 | 266 1000 USD | -13.4% |

About this data
The domain provides detailed data on the value of agricultural production that is calculated by the agricultural production data and the price data at farm gate. Thus, the value of production measures the agricultural production in monetary terms at the farm gate level.
